Waverley station opened in 1846 some 393 miles from London Kings Cross and at 25 acres the largest mainland station outside of London. It lies between the old town and modern Edinburgh, adjacent to Princes Street, Edinburgh Castle and the Princes Street Gardens. It has played a unique role in Scotland’s history vital to the country’s economic success.

Edinburgh Waverley railway station, also known simply as Waverley, is the main train hub in Edinburgh, Scotland. Nestled between the Old Town and New Town, it's a bustling spot with 20 platforms serving as the northern terminus of the East Coast Main Line. With its historic Victorian architecture and constant upgrades, Waverley is a key transport hub connecting travelers to destinations like London, Glasgow, and beyond. Plus, its central location near Princes Street makes it super convenient for exploring the city.
